Ripple Announces Line Of Credit Offering

PYMNTS

Enterprise blockchain service provider Ripple on Thursday (Oct. 8) announced a beta offering called Line of Credit that it says lets its FinTech customers use the XRP digital currency to send cross-border payments. The service is not available to individuals.

SC Ventures and G+D Complete Pilot on Different Types of CBDC Systems

Fintech News

SC Ventures, the innovation, fintech investment, and ventures arm of Standard Chartered, and Giesecke+Devrient (G+D) successfully completed a proof-of-concept (PoC) on the Universal Digital Payments Network (UDPN). Central Bank Digital Currencies must therefore be able to work together quickly, easily and securely across national borders.
